On this Wednesday Buckeye talk from cleveland.com, Doug Lesmerises, Nathan Baird and Stephen Means get some help in ranking the 14 quarterback situations in the Big Ten.\nGuess what -- Big Ten quarterback play this season might be better than you expect. But how many QBs are an actual threat to potentially beat the Buckeyes?\nThe guys each rank the Big Ten QBs from 14 to 1, but three guests also stop by to dig in on three quarterback rooms in particular.\nBob Flounders of PennLive.com (42:52) jumps on to discuss Penn State quarterback Sean Clifford and what the Nittany Lions are expecting from him.\nThen Randy Johnson of the Minneapolis Star Tribune (1:04:30) visits to discuss the quarterback that Ohio State will face to open the season -- Minnesota\u2019s Tanner Morgan.\nFinally, Aaron McMann of MLive.com (1:17:15) joins the show to talk about whether Cade McNamara or JJ McCarthy is more likely to be the quarterback for the Michigan Wolverines this season.\nIt\u2019s a great big dive into the most important position in the conference.
